
SnapBack DOS
SnapBack/DOS is a character-based single-user backup,
restore, and utility program. The application can be
executed from a single DOS bootable floppy and is capable
of backing up and restoring virtually any PC-based
operating system. SnapBack/DOS is used to restore images
created using SnapBack Live!.
• IBM-AT (286 or above) or compatible
• MS or PC DOS 5.0 or higher
• 500K of free conventional RAM
• Mono, CGA, EGA, or VGA monitor
SnapBack DUP
SnapBack Dup is a character-based single-user image
backup and restore program. The application runs from a
network file server using a single DOS bootable floppy. It is
capable of backing up and restoring virtually any PC-based
operating system.
• IBM-AT (286 or above) or compatible
• MS or PC DOS 5.0 or higher
• 500K of free conventional RAM
• Mono, CGA, EGA, or VGA monitor
• Network server client software
